Akon Pleads Guilty to Throwing Fan off Stage

Hip-hop and R&B performer Akon pleaded guilty on Wednesday (December 17) to a harassment charge stemming from an incident during a past-year concert. Akon ended up in court after he threw off stage Anthony Smith, who is now 16. The incident happened at a June 2007 concert at Dutchess Stadium in Fishkill, N.Y.

The incident was video recorded and another fan claimed she suffered a concussion when Smith was thrown off stage by Akon and landed on her.

The Dakar, Senegal-born 35-year-old singer and songwriter won’t spend any time in jail, but he will have to perform 65 hours of community service and pay a $250 fine in exchange, according to the terms of the plea bargain. The singer initially pleaded not guilty.

Akon, real name Aliaune Thiam, agreed to plead guilty to second-degree harassment, which is a violation, instead of facing the more serious charge of endangering the welfare of a child.
The video caught on tape by fans attending the concert clearly shows Akon picking up the teen fan and tossing him off the stage during the performance during the annual KFEST summer concert.

Akon, who made his firs big step into the music industry in 2004 with the release of his single "Locked Up" from his debut album Trouble, will have to perform 65 hours of anti-gang and anti-violence community service and he must do it all until June 2009. He will have to be careful not to be arrested again in the next 12 month or he will have to reaper in front of the Fishkill court.

Akon’s attorney, Andrea Zellan, released a prepared statement to the media after her client left the court. Akon refused to talk to reporters.

Akon is a Grammy Award winner with his second album’s single “Smack That.” The singer founded of Konvict Muzik and Kon Live Distribution and is also the first artist ever to hold the number one and two spots simultaneously on the Billboard Hot 100 charts twice.
